A 59-YEAR-OLD madala handed himself in to Mfuleni cops over the murder of a cop on Friday, 3 November.

According to Hawks spokesman, Lieutenant-Colonel Siyabulela Vukubi, the suspect and other people allegedly stabbed and killed the officer after an altercation. 

“It is alleged that on Friday, 3 November, the suspect and victim had an altercation that resulted in the suspect stabbing the victim to death,” said Vukubi.

He said the madala handed himself in after “an engagement with the Serious Organised Crime Investigation team of the Hawks” for his alleged involvement in the murder.

The madala will appear in the Blue Downs Magistrate Court on Monday, 6 November.

He said the incident happened while cops were still reeling from the murder of another cop, Constable Asavela Mathe in the same kasi in October 2023.

Mathe's naked body was found dumped on the streets a few meters away from the suspected killer's shack.

Mpumzi Nompetsheni (30), who is the brother of the deceased cop’s best friend, was arrested in connection with Mathe's murder.
